Southport Grocery
(3552 N. Southport; 773.665.0100)
Nearby shops: City Soles, Tula, M2 Boutique
Specials: Southport will have all of their indulgent brunch items available like cupcake pancakes or brisket and gravy. In true Thanksgiving spirit, the cafe will be offering complimentary bread pudding pancakes with a purchase of an entree on Saturday and Sunday as a ‘Thank you.’
Brunch served: Black Friday 7:00 a.m.-4:00 p.m,; Sat. 8:00 a.m.-5:00 p.m.; Sun. 8:00 a.m.-4:00 p.m.

Division Street Ale House
(1942 W. Division St.; 773-384-6886)
Nearby shops: Penelope’s, Habit, Anastasia Chatzka
Specials: Traditional Irish Breakfast, Crab Cakes Benedict and Breakfast Sliders for brunch, as well as $4 Lagunitas IPA drafts, $6 chicken fingers and $6 Black Martinis offered all day.
Brunch served: Black Friday 11:00 a.m.-2:30 p.m.; Sat. & Sun. 11:00 a.m.-2:30 p.m.
